About the Company

Musync is a catalog of real music with real librarians to help you find what you need. The catalog consists of 30,377 tracks of real pre-cleared music from established indie labels worldwide.

Our experienced librarians know the catalog and will help you find what you need in record time. They know it because they built it. They filter the best music from 100s of tracks every week. Then they secure the rights; so every track is pre-cleared and ready to go.

If they can’t find what you need in the catalog, we can also search outside it, or arrange for composed music.

Mark Pariser

Sales Guru

Mark Pariser's Portrait

Listen to Mark’s favorite tracks

While working in the syndication business in the late 1990’s, Mark Pariser realized the growing opportunities in the music licensing arena.

Mark decided to pursue this direction in his career by taking a job at the largest music library in the world, APM (Associated Production Music). Right away, he became one of the top salespeople in the company. Mark left APM to become the Head of Sales of a smaller boutique company, Extreme Music, where he also excelled.

Four years later, Mark took his experience and contacts and started his own rep firm, 7 Out Music. Now in his 4th year, Mark has established himself as a one of the premiere music licensing sales reps in the country. He works with ad agencies, production companies, trailer houses, music supervisors, movie studios, and televisions networks. Mark’s catalogs have been featured in Die Hard 3, Eragon, and August Rush.” He provided track for multiple TV shows, including Ugly Betty, My Name is Earl, Without a Trace, Ghost Whisperer, and How I Met Your Mother. And Mark’s selections can be heard on national commercials for BMW, Burger King, Subway, Honda, and Ford, to name a few.

Mark joined the team at Musync in 2007 and continues licensing great tracks for great productions.

Frankii Elliott

Music Guru

Frankii Elliott's Portrait

Frankii comes to us with years of experience working in A&R, A&R Soundtracks, Music Supervision and music replacement.

He spent 7 years at Capitol records starting as a temp and working his way up to National Marketing and Promotional Director in less then a years time but his big break came when he got into feature film and television as he loved the idea of working with artists outside the realm of his label and Frankii has the gift to hear a piece of music and instantly picture a scene in his mind. His grandmother sang with the Boston Symphony and was asked by Guy Lumbardo to tour with him, as well, on his mothers side, his grandfather hand made violins as well as painted on canvas.

“It’s in the blood man, you can run from it, but the perfect cue at the right time can have the audience on the edge of their seats or crying like babies.” He continues: “Music can make or break a film and I’ve personally witnessed films rise from the dead with great music.”

Frankii has a long track record for working with some of the best Music Supervisors in the business before becoming one himself at Groove Addicts where he turned a jingle and branding house into a trailer, TV, Feature Film music placement as their In House Music Supervisor, “being the eyes and ears of knowing what the producer wants is important, knowing what he likes, dislikes are all important, but sometimes you have to inject your own direction and taste and meld it with them, as a Music Supervisor, it’s part of your job to make sure the right piece of music is in the right place and sometimes a producer may not know that, being that vehicle that bridges your ideas with the producers for the film or show to make it that much better, is what matters at the end of the day.”

Frankii also brings with him numerous forward thinking ideas and has worked on numerous feature films, television shows, as well as with music software developers such as Sony, Tascam, Ultimate Sound Banks Sibelius, to name a few and has brought the artist and technology together with Sample CD releases and has more projects lined up to help todays up and coming composers.
